Resolve is a San Francisco-based company in the embedded software products industry that provides a B2B payments platform. The platform enables sellers to offer 30, 60, or 90-day payment terms to buyers while ensuring upfront payment to the seller by automating credit checks, underwriting, invoicing, and collections. It replaces manual net terms with an end-to-end solution that includes real-time credit decisions, invoice financing, and collections, and it integrates with NetSuite, BigCommerce, QuickBooks, and Shopify. Buyers can check out with preapproved terms, and sellers receive advance payment within 24 hours on approved invoices, with Resolve handling credit risk and collections behind the scenes. Resolve originated in Max Levchin's San Francisco venture studio HVF, founded by Chris Tsai and Brian Nguyen, and is located at 550 Kearny Street Suite 700, San Francisco, CA 94108, with a team of 51 to 200 employees.
